Food safety involves handling, preparing, and storing food to prevent contamination and illness, with microbiological hazards like bacteria causing foodborne illnesses. Key concepts include contamination types (biological, chemical, physical), cross-contamination, and the importance of personal hygiene and equipment cleanliness. Preventative measures include proper cooking, safe storage, pest control, and systems like HACCP to ensure food safety.
